Heads up: if the Lintrock baseline file in the Quarrow repo drifts from main, CI fails with a "stale baseline" error even when the code is fine. Quick fix is to regenerate the baseline on a clean checkout and re-push. If a customer build is blocked, confirm the failing run matches the token below before escalating.

build token for yadug-yagag: htk21_c863c33eb8b82c0c9c152

# Flaglight Rollouts — Approvals

Quick version for on-call: any rollout touching more than 5% of traffic needs an approval in Flaglight before the ramp continues. Kill switches don't need approval — just flip them and note it in the incident channel. Scheduled ramps pause automatically if error budget burns hot. If you're stuck at 2 a.m. with a pending approval, there's one person authorized to override, and that's the approver below.

account owner for tagep-bafof: Norael Gilax Juleth

**Alert: PAGINATION_CURSOR_DRIFT — Perchstone Public API**

This one fires when clients request page cursors older than 15 minutes and the Perchstone API starts returning duplicate records across pages. Usually means the cursor snapshot store is lagging — annoying but not data loss. Before shipping the next release, confirm the snapshot TTL bump actually landed; last time it got reverted. If it keeps firing after the deploy, loop in the API platform crew by email.

pager mailbox: holius@nelvrogrid.internal

Finance Review Summary — Lumora Rewards Overhaul

Department heads: the proposed restructuring of the Lumora Rewards programme carries a projected first-year cost of 2.1m against modelled retention gains of 3.4m over three years. Redemption liability falls by 18% under the tiered accrual model, though breakage assumptions remain conservative. Finance recommends phased rollout beginning with the Ostrel region to validate forecasts. A confidential note on wider business plans is appended below for your review.

management briefing: Headcount on the Belix team goes from 60 to 93 by the end of November. Gross margin on Belix came in at 23 percent against a plan of 47 percent.